A Matter of Trust: Creating and Nurturing a Culture of Trust

Building trust is essential to forming strong relationships and healthy, cohesive organizational cultures. In today’s complex and interconnected world, it is a competency that is essential for leaders to learn and develop, and one that can be instilled in everyone who wants to help further their organization’s mission. Based on the practical, proven framework described in The Thin Book of Trust by Charles Feltman, this workshop will provide participants with tools and concepts to bring enormous value to their organizations by helping them learn to intentionally and consistently create and nurture trust-based relationships in their work lives and beyond.
Learning Objectives
  • Define “trust” and identify key enablers and barriers
  • Explain how trust can be created in individual and team relationships
  • Understand the 4 key Domains of Trust:
    • Care
    • Sincerity
    • Reliability
    • Competence
  • Practice applying tools and concepts for building trust (for individuals and teams)
  • Explore the Triscendance Trust Assessment for Leadership Teams (a tool for assessing levels or trust and challenge areas for teams)
